🌟 Overview

flywave.gl is an open-source 3D map rendering engine built with TypeScript. This project adopts a modular monorepo architecture, aiming to provide a high-performance, scalable, and modular 3D map rendering solution.

🔧 Key Capabilities

  • 🌍 Visually Appealing 3D Maps - Create immersive map experiences using WebGL technology
  • 🎨 Dynamic Visualizations - Based on the popular three.js library
  • 🎨 Thematic Maps - Supports multiple map styles and themes with dynamic switching
  • High-performance Rendering - Parallelizing CPU-intensive tasks with Web Workers
  • 🔧 Modular Design - Modules and data providers can be swapped as needed

🚀 Getting Started

📋 Prerequisites

ToolVersionCheck Command
Node.js>= 22.15.0node --version
pnpm>= 9.0.0pnpm --version

🛠️ Installation

There are two ways to install flywave.gl:

Direct npm Installation (Recommended for projects)

# Using npm
npm install @flywave/flywave.gl
# Using pnpm (recommended)
pnpm add @flywave/flywave.gl

From Source (For development)

# Clone repository
git clone https://github.com/flywave/flywave.gl.git
cd flywave.gl
# Install dependencies
pnpm install
# Start development server
pnpm start
# Visit: http://localhost:8080/

🎯 Core Features

  • 🚀 High-performance Rendering: Achieve smooth 3D map rendering using WebGL and modern graphics technology
  • 🔧 Modular Design: Select and combine different functional modules as needed
  • 🎨 Extensible Themes: Support dynamic switching and customizing map themes
  • 🗺️ Multi-data Source Support: Support various map data source formats
  • 🖱️ Rich Interactive Features: Provide complete map interaction and control functions
  • 🌍 Multiple Projection Methods: Support spherical, planar, and ellipsoid projections
  • 🏔️ Terrain Support: Built-in Digital Elevation Model (DEM) support

💡 Usage Examples

Basic Map with Data Source

import{MapView,GeoCoordinates,MapControls,sphereProjection,ArcGISWebTileDataSource}from"@flywave/flywave.gl";// Initialize map viewconstmapView=newMapView({projection: sphereProjection,target: newGeoCoordinates(39.9042,116.4074),// Beijing coordinateszoomLevel: 10,canvas: document.getElementById("mapCanvas")});// Create data sourceconstwebTileDataSource=newArcGISWebTileDataSource();// Add data source to mapmapView.addDataSource(webTileDataSource);// Add controls for user interactionconstmapControls=newMapControls(mapView);
